Welcome to adventure on the high seas! Pirate Encyclopedia is Gaming Paper's definitive pirate sourcebook for Pathfinder, packed with everything you need to run swashbuckling campaigns on the open ocean — from the golden age of piracy reimagined with a fantasy twist.

Who This Appeals To

Pathfinder GMs and players who want to run or play in nautical campaigns, pirate adventures, or seafaring settings. Whether you're running a full pirate campaign or just adding maritime flavor to an existing game, this book has the tools you need.

Features

  • New sea-based races built for the pirate genre
  • New class options and archetypes designed for shipboard life
  • New shipboard magic items, including magical figureheads that benefit the entire crew
  • New weapons, spells, and feats tailored for naval combat
  • Two new creature templates and new monsters
  • Pirate culture details: ship hierarchy, pirate justice, curses, and more
  • GM resources for crafting memorable pirate adventures
